55155 is a five-digit code used by the United States Postal Service as a ZIP code. It is associated with a portion of Minnesota in the United States, lying within the broader Minneapolis–Saint Paul metropolitan area. As a ZIP code, 55155 serves to facilitate mail routing and delivery, and the area it covers may cross municipal boundaries, including residential, commercial, and possibly rural segments.
